What is a Mobile Car Locksmith?

A mobile car locksmith is a highly proficient specialist who concentrates on supplying automotive locksmith services on the go. Unlike conventional storefront locksmiths, these experts run out of equipped vans or mobile units, permitting them to respond to emergency situations any place you are-- be it your driveway, a shopping center parking area, or by the side of the roadway. They're trained in dealing with numerous car lock concerns and typically run 24/7 to ensure quick support during emergencies.


Why You Might Need a Mobile Car Locksmith

Car lock and key emergency situations can happen to anybody. Here are some typical situations where a mobile car locksmith can conserve the day:

  1. Lost or Stolen Car Keys
    Losing or losing your car keys can take place to anybody. Even worse yet, if your keys have been stolen, a mobile locksmith can rapidly rekey or replace your locks, guaranteeing your vehicle is protected once again.

  2. Car Lockouts
    Unintentionally locking your keys inside your vehicle is among the most common reasons individuals call locksmith professionals. Mobile locksmiths can safely unlock your car without triggering damage.

  3. Broken or Damaged Keys
    Keys can break inside locks or ignitions with time due to use and tear. A mobile locksmith can extract the broken key and provide a replacement on the spot.

  4. Harmed Car Locks or Ignition Switches
    Whether due to vandalism, an attempted theft, or regular wear and tear, damaged locks or ignition systems can avoid you from starting your vehicle. A mobile car locksmith can repair or replace these elements.

  5. Transponder Key Programming
    Modern vehicles frequently use key fobs with transponder chips. If your transponder is malfunctioning or requires reprogramming, a mobile locksmith can aid with the needed technology.


Services Offered by Mobile Car Locksmiths

Mobile car locksmith professionals supply a vast array of services customized to automotive needs. Here's a breakdown of what they generally provide:

  • Emergency Car Lockout Services: Quick and damage-free access to your vehicle.
  • Key Replacement: For lost, stolen, or broken keys.
  • Key Duplication: In case you require a spare set.
  • Transponder Key Programming: For automobiles with electronic systems.
  • Ignition Repair or Replacement: Fix defective ignition systems to get you back on the road.
  • Rekeying Services: Alter the internal systems of the lock to work with a brand-new key.
  • Broken Key Extraction: Remove snapped or jammed keys safely.

How to Find a Reputable Mobile Car Locksmith Near You

When looking for a "mobile car locksmith near me," it's vital to ensure you're employing a trusted and competent professional. Here are some pointers to assist you discover the right professional:

  1. Check Credentials
    Make sure the locksmith is certified, bonded, and guaranteed. These qualifications demonstrate professionalism and responsibility.

  2. Check Out Reviews and Ratings
    Look for customer reviews on platforms like Google, Yelp, or the Better Business Bureau. Positive reviews indicate consumer complete satisfaction and reliability.

  3. Inquire About Pricing
    Ask for an estimate upfront to prevent any surprise charges. While some locksmith professionals offer price varieties over the phone, make certain there are not a surprises after the job is done.

  4. Inquire about Experience
    Confirm that the locksmith has experience working with your car make and design. Some experts focus on particular lorries or lock systems.

  5. Availability
    In emergency situations, accessibility is key. Ensure the locksmith provides 24/7 services and has a quick reaction time.

  6. Validate Identification
    A reliable locksmith will provide recognition upon arrival. In addition, they might request evidence of ownership of the vehicle to avoid unapproved gain access to.


FAQs about Mobile Car Locksmiths

Here are some regularly asked questions about mobile car locksmith services:

Q: How quickly can a mobile car locksmith reach me?A: Response times might differ based upon your place and the locksmith's existing work, however many mobile locksmith professionals aim to get here within 15-- 30 minutes in emergency situations. Q: Can a mobile locksmith make a key without the original?A: Yes, they can cut and program a replacement key from scratch using your vehicle's recognition number(VIN) or by deciphering the car's lock. Q: Will a mobile locksmith damage my car while opening it?A: No, professional mobile locksmith professionals utilize specialized tools to unlock cars without leaving any damage. Q: Do mobile locksmiths deal with all car brand names and models?A: Most mobile locksmiths are experienced in working with a variety of typical car brand names and designs, consisting of both domestic and international
automobiles. Always confirm their expertise when calling. Q: How much does it cost to hire a mobile car locksmith?A: Costs vary based on the kind of service needed, area, and complexity. A standard car lockout might vary from ₤ 50 to ₤ 150

, while key replacements or ignition repairs might cost more.
